Driver In Deadly SUV Smuggling Attempt Detained
The Border Patrol is confirming it has detained the driver of an SUV that crashed south of Mercedes Monday – a wreck that killed an undocumented immigrant and sent 13 others to the hospital. Mummified Body Found In Iran Could Be Father Of Last Shah
(AP) – The discovery in Iran of a mummified body near the site of a former royal mausoleum has raised speculation it could be the remains of the late Reza Shah Pahlavi, founder of the Pahlavi dynasty.
